Linux系统下的IP地址划分指南

linux地址划分

时间:2024-12-03 11:59


Linux地址划分:构建高效网络架构的基石 在当今信息化高速发展的时代,网络架构的稳定性和高效性直接关系到企业的运营效率和数据安全性

    Linux操作系统,以其强大的网络管理功能和灵活的配置能力,成为众多企业和开发者构建网络架构的首选

    而在Linux网络配置中,地址划分(IP地址规划与管理)无疑是基础且至关重要的一环

    本文将深入探讨Linux地址划分的原理、方法及其在实际应用中的重要性,旨在为读者提供一套系统、全面的理解框架,助力构建高效、安全的网络架构

     一、Linux地址划分的基本概念 Linux地址划分主要涉及IP地址的规划与管理,IP地址是网络中每个设备(如计算机、打印机、路由器等)的唯一标识符,它允许数据包在网络中正确路由和传输

    IP地址分为IPv4和IPv6两种版本,其中IPv4使用32位地址,提供约42亿个唯一地址;而IPv6则扩展到128位,理论上可以提供340未定义数量级的唯一地址,极大地缓解了地址耗尽的问题

     在Linux系统中,IP地址的划分遵循TCP/IP协议栈的层次结构,通常分为以下几个层次: 1.网络接口层:每个网络接口(如以太网卡)都会被分配一个或多个IP地址

     2.子网层:通过子网掩码将IP地址划分为网络部分和主机部分,实现局部网络通信的隔离

     3.路由层:根据目的IP地址,数据包被路由到正确的网络路径上

     4.域名系统(DNS)层:将域名转换为IP地址,便于人类记忆和使用

     二、Linux地址划分的原则与方法 1.地址规划原则 -唯一性:确保每个设备在网络中具有唯一的IP地址

     -可扩展性:考虑到未来网络扩展的需求,预留足够的地址空间

     -高效性:合理分配地址,避免浪费

     -安全性:通过合理的子网划分,限制不必要的网络访问,提高安全性

     2.私有地址与公有地址的使用 -私有地址:RFC 1918定义了三个私有地址范围(10.0.0.0/8, 172.16.0.0/12, 192.168.0.0/16),这些地址在公网上不可路由,适用于企业内部网络

     -公有地址:由互联网服务提供商(ISP)分配,用于公网通信,需谨慎使用以避免冲突和暴露安全风险

     3.子网划分 子网划分是通过改变子网掩码的长度,将一个大网络划分为多个小网络(子网)的过程

    这有助于优化网络性能,减少广播域的大小,提高安全性

    例如,一个C类地址(如192.168.1.0/24)可以通过调整子网掩码为255.255.255.192(/26)被划分为4个子网,每个子网包含62个可用主机地址

     4.CIDR表示法 无类别域间路由(CIDR)是一种更灵活的IP地址分配方法,它允许使用可变长度的子网掩码(VLSM)来更高效地利用IP地址空间

    CIDR表示法通过IP地址后跟斜杠和前缀长度(如192.168.1.0/24)来定义网络范围,极大地增强了地址规划的灵活性

     三、Linux地址划分的实践应用 1.静态IP配置 在Linux系统中,可以通过修改网络配置文件(如`/etc/network/interfaces`、`/etc/sysconfig/network-scripts/ifcfg-